Systems and methods for adaptive monitoring of a shipping container for an environmental anomaly

An adaptive method and system for monitoring a shipping container for an environmental anomaly uses sensor-based ID nodes within the container and a command node. Sensors on each ID node generate sensor data about an environmental condition proximate the ID node as disposed within the container. Each ID node periodically broadcasts the sensor data. The command node monitors a first group of sensor data from the ID nodes over a first time period to detect an initial environmental threshold condition related to the container, then monitors a subsequent group of sensor data over a second time period under a modified monitoring parameter to detect a secondary environmental threshold condition related to the container as the anomaly. In response to detecting the secondary condition, the command node generates an alert notification and transmits the alert notification to an external transceiver to initiate a mediation response related to the anomaly.

Payment cards and devices with gift card, global integration, and magnetic stripe reader communication functionality

A payment card (e.g., credit and/or debit card) or other device (e.g., mobile telephone) is provided with a magnetic emulator operable to communicate data to a magnetic stripe read-head. Gift cards may be inputted by a user into such a payment card or other device such that a user can combine gift cards. Similarly, a user be provided with a global payment account that can be utilized in multiple countries that have different standards for formatting data. A user may be provided with a default country (e.g., United States) but may have a way to select that the user is in a different country (e.g., Japan). Accordingly, a user may select that a Japanese data structure be transmitted through a magnetic stripe reader when the user is in Japan.

Asset tracking system having primary and secondary tracking devices

An asset tracking system that utilizes a wireless network system and which includes primary (active) and secondary (passive) tracking devices. The primary tracking device acts as a coordinator and the secondary devices surrounding the coordinator act as end-devices. Each secondary device can communicate only with the primary device. The primary device passes messages (data) from the secondary devices to the remote host transparently. Each secondary device only sends its data when it triggered by a ‘ping’ from the primary device. When a ping event occurs, the primary device broadcasts a main data packet, in some embodiments followed by two additional data packets. Within this time span of the primary data packet, the secondary devices send their data packets to the primary device, in some embodiments, as two small data packets.

Tag selection type optical RFID tag depending on presence or not of visible light

A tag selection type optical radio frequency identification (RFID) tag depending on presence or not of visible light includes a photodiode configured to convert a visible light-type signal transmitted from a reader into an electrical signal, a tag integrated circuit (IC) configured to read information on the visible-light type signal using an analog digital converter (ADC) or comparator connected to the photodiode to receive the electrical signal therefrom, configured to be operated using energy obtained by converting a radio frequency (RF) signal received from the reader, to return a value determined to correspond to information to the reader, and configured to transmit stored data according to a command obtained by demodulating the electrical signal of the photodiode to the reader, and an antenna configured to facilitate reception of the RF signal by the tag IC or to facilitate transmission of the value and the data from the tag IC.

SYSTEMS, APPARATUS, AND METHODS FOR DETECTING AND VERIFYING AN ENVIRONMENTAL ANOMALY USING MULTIPLE COMMAND NODES

A system for detecting and verifying an environmental anomaly within a shipping container (transported on a transit vehicle having an external transceiver) has wireless sensor-based ID nodes at different locations within the container and multiple command nodes mounted to the container. A first command node is programmatically configured to be operative to detect the sensor data broadcasted from the ID nodes; responsively identify the anomaly based upon the sensor data detected by that command node; and transmit a validation request to another command node. The other command node is configured to be operative to also detect the sensor data broadcasted from the ID nodes; receive the validation request from the first command node; verify the anomaly in response to the validation request and based upon the sensor data detected by the second command node; and broadcast a verification message based upon whether the anomaly for the shipping container is verified.

Dual interface smart card and method for forming a dual interface smart card

A dual interface smart card having a smart card body, a contact-based interface for contact-based communications, a first security chip which is arranged in the smart card body and is electrically conductively coupled to the contact-based interface, a fingerprint sensor arranged in the smart card body, a second security chip, which is coupled to the fingerprint sensor and is configured to carry out a fingerprint verification by means of fingerprint signals detected by the fingerprint sensor, and an antenna coupled to the second security chip.

Enhanced shipping container apparatus having integrated fire suppression and systems using the same for detecting and responding to an environmental anomaly within the container

An enhanced shipping container apparatus that maintains packages is described having integrated fire suppression. The apparatus has a container base supporting the packages, multiple container walls coupled to the container base, and a container top coupled to each of the container walls. A fire suppression panel is integrated as part of one or more of the walls and top portion, and has a support sheet of fire resistant material; an interior exposed sheet of temperature sensitive material; a sealed boundary connecting the support sheet and interior exposed sheet on peripheral edges (where the sealed boundary, support sheet and interior exposed sheet define a holding cavity), and integrated fire suppression material in the holding cavity. The temperature sensitive material of the interior exposed sheet releases the integrated fire suppressant material from within the holding cavity when the temperature sensitive material of the interior exposed sheet is exposed to a threshold temperature.
